Output e17c464c3c7a8323a9e10bc3b90e871f26b5b1adc5f69c32e608fa650bbde6b9:1

value
43810000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5583e505ea24e379a7da8312451644a5776e50ed OP_EQUAL
address
MFhKfwAhcdArxF9Fcr6bLUATezoEW2Yqno
transaction
e17c464c3c7a8323a9e10bc3b90e871f26b5b1adc5f69c32e608fa650bbde6b9
spent
true